1962 Ford Taunus vs. 1993 Mazda 626
To start off, 1993 Mazda 626 is newer by 31 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1962 Ford Taunus.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1962 Ford Taunus would be higher. At 1,991 cc (4 cylinders), 1993 Mazda 626 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1993 Mazda 626 (110 HP @ 5300 RPM) has 72 more horse power than 1962 Ford Taunus. (38 HP @ 4500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1993 Mazda 626 should accelerate faster than 1962 Ford Taunus.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1993 Mazda 626 weights approximately 375 kg more than 1962 Ford Taunus.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
